Vermiculite coated glass rope


Description


  • Vermiculite coated on fiberglass rope improve the abrasion resistance and stiffness 
  • It¡¯s tough, durable and resist metal splash and welding spatter
  • Used at 1500¡ãF / 815¡ãC continuous
  • Capable of withstanding temperatures of 2000¡ãF / 1093¡ãC for short periods




A specially formulated, fine vermiculite dispersion that encapsulate the glass fibers and greatly increases resistance to abrasion and temperature. In tests, fiberglass tape coated with vermiculite has retained its integrity after exposure to a propane blowtorch for 60 minutes at temperatures of 1100O C. However the tape does become brittle locally after exposure to these extreme temperatures and are not recommended for applications where flexibility is important at high temperatures

 

Common applications 

Used for making gaskets on a variety of industrial and commercial boilers, ovens, furnaces. Used as a high temperature packing for shaft seals. Also used for residential wood and pellet stoves.
